discussed Cited "see, e.g." United States v. Larry E. Brooks, Sr.
2d Cir. · 1996 · signal: see also · confidence low
Dunbar v. Harris, 612 F.2d 690, 694 (2d Cir.1979) (affirming a refusal to strike the direct testimony of a witness who took the Fifth Amendment about his “involvement in drug dealings other than those for which appellant was charged”); see also United States v. Berrio-Londono, 946 F.2d 158 (1st Cir.1991) (affirming a refusal to strike the direct testimony of a co-conspirator who took the Fifth Amendment about prior drug deals with a co-conspirator other than the defendant), cert. denied, 502 U.S. 1114 , 112 S.Ct. 1223 , 117 L.Ed.2d 459 (1992).
